Homefront is a game set in an occupied USA in [[Twenty Minutes Into the Future|2027]]. The entire free-market world has more-or-less gone to shit. The USA and China have collapsed in on themselves [[Eddie Izzard|like disused flans in cupboards]] in the years after 2012. In the USA, the economic collapse served to promote great social unrest verging on but never quite spilling over into civil war<ref> think the 1920s, but bigger and worse</ref>. A rejuvenated Peoples' Democratic Republic of Korea under the leadership of Kim Jong-un (son of Kim Jong-Il) quickly seized the day. Within the space of two decades of annexation and gunboat diplomacy, all of Asia except subcontinental [[India]] and [[China]] answers to the Government of the Greater Korean Republic.

Looking to secure further resources in support of their domestic industries, Korean High Command determines the Americas to be the best option - the obsolescent US military is much weaker and the country's internal problems are far greater than either China's or India's, and the country is far more sparsely populated and resource-rich to boot. In 2025 the GKR detonates a high-yield nuclear weapon deployed from orbit over north America, the EMP killing electronics across 75% of the continent (bordering areas of [[Mexico]] and [[Canada]] are affected, but generally ignored). This is followed up by an invasion and occupation of the Pacific Coast of the USA and the securing of strategic sites further inland for resource extraction. The politicians in Washington finally stop bickering as they realize that the situation is truly beyond their control. With the partial invasion well underway and the remnants of the central government and military in total disarray, the USA has effectively been dissolved overnight. Everyone west of the now-irradiated -- another Communist-Korean dick move-- Mississippi river finds themselves living under Korean Quislings, in crazed survivalist enclaves or in total anarchy - [[Crapsack World|and it's not quite clear which of those options is worse]].

You are put in the shoes of former Marine pilot Robert Jacobs, a man the occupying power is very interested in employing, forcefully if necessary. Fortunately for Jacobs, he is liberated when his prisoner convoy is hit by the [[La Résistance|local resistance chapter]], who needs his piloting skills for a dangerous mission, that, if successful, could help the struggling remnants of the American military retake San Francisco.
